1. A method comprising:

  • generating for a client device associated with an access point, a partial association identifier based on an association identifier assigned to the client device and a hash of a basic service set identifier the client device is associated with; and

    transmitting a packet to the client device, the packet comprising the partial association identifier, wherein the partial association identifier indicates that the packet is intended for the client device;

    wherein the hash of the basic service set identifier comprises an offset computed based on the basic service set identifier and an exclusive OR of bits of the basic service set identifier and wherein the partial association identifier is equal to a modulo sum of a set number of least significant bits of the association identifier and the offset computed based on the basic service set identifier;

    wherein generating the partial association identifier for the client device comprises calculating the partial association identifier that reduces a likelihood of partial association identifier collisions for overlapped access points.
